Adam Smith believed Mercantilism was destructive to the economy because it drew wealth out of the markets and into the hands of the royalty, who spent it on expensive imports and disallowed a little to trickle down to the poor. He wanted freer market policies that would allow all people to start companies and create prosperity for the world.
